With Wegovy being recently approved in 2021, there’s a lot of interest surrounding new medications for weight loss. One of these drugs being researched is called Tirzepatide. The FDA has recently approved Tirzepatide for diabetes type 2, under the trade name Mounjaro. The 2003 Medicare Part D law for prescription drug coverage specifically excludes ...Jul 18, 2023 · Mounjaro (tirzepatide) and Wegovy (semaglutide) are once-weekly injectable medications that can both cause significant weight loss. But only Wegovy is FDA-approved for chronic weight management. Mounjaro is approved to treat Type 2 diabetes. Mounjaro seems to cause more weight loss than Wegovy, but head-to-head studies are needed to confirm this. Learn about how it works, its side effects, how it compares to other weight loss drugs like Ozempic and Wegovy.GLP-1 agonists are popular medications used to treat Type 2 diabetes. Some are also approved for weight loss. Ozempic (semaglutide) and Victoza (liraglutide) are examples that treat Type 2 diabetes. Wegovy and Saxenda are higher-dose versions of each medication, used for weight loss.
